Hi my name is Jens Reuterberg, I work as a freelance illustrator and graphics designer and recently got involved with KDE's designwork for "Plasma 2"/"Plasma by KDE"/What the name now will be. This was send to KDE-guidelines and KDE-artists mailing lists. KDE-promo needs to be in on this as well to get a good well rounded Crew (as this will directly affect you guys probably) __________________________________________ Me and Thomas Pfeiffer talked about this yesterday and I said I should post about it here - essentially I have a plan to try to create, or revitalize a design crew for KDE. Now I know there has been allot of people who have worked allot with design within KDE for years and that there was a larger group a while back - so this is not me trying to steal the thunder or anything, just trying to do something positive. The main issue is that as a KDE user and someone who works with visual design - I didn't know you guys existed. I knew, like many, that "KDE is anti- designy" which is a fallacy along the lines of "KDE is bloated" so it wasn't until I was contacted by Aaron and Sebas that I even considered helping out because I assumed it wasn't wanted. There are allot of good methods and pathways for devs to contribute and work - but how do we adopt them for design work and how do we get more people to use them and contribute? The first step for this should be a quick "Who are active?" hand count. Just to know which of us work with design, interaction design, graphical design, marketing etc - the whole spectra - and which of us are interested in doing it actively. Second after finding out which of us are active and ready to participate, get a grips of where to go from there to help create a positive work flow for designers within KDE, an inclusive environment for people to help out with the design work needed and also how to make people aware that a need exists and a group exist for this.
